For our software that controls various machinery in our factory, we have the
following sizes:

Commit 0c83096f19b:
   text    data     bss     dec     hex filename
 212830    1398    3760  217988   35384 /p_o2/phacility
   text    data     bss     dec     hex filename
 152420    1834    3767  158021   26945 /p_os/phacility

Commit 12de1942a0a:
   text    data     bss     dec     hex filename
 250090    1140    3760  254990   3e40e /p_o2/phacility
   text    data     bss     dec     hex filename
 142112    2742    3767  148621   2448d /p_os/phacility

(o2 refers to an -O2 build with LTO, os refers to an -Os build with LTO)

So 12de1942a0a caused:

For O2:
* The text section to become 17.5 % larger
* The data section to become 18.5 % smaller

For Os:
* The text section to become 6.8 % smaller
* The data section to become 49.5 % larger

Please note that since this is a Harvard architecture, data and bss occupy RAM
and thus reduce the available stack size.

(In our case, we now can use neither O2 nor Os.  One has too big a text
segment, the other has data + bss leave too little stack for our software to
work.)
